Ga. election probe report to remain secret — for now
Fulton County judge to decide the fate of grand jury findings

ATLANTA — A judge said Tuesday that a final report produced by a special grand jury that investigated possible illegal interference in the 2020 presidential election in Georgia by then-President Donald Trump and his allies will remain under wraps for now.
